Update on Savannah DeMelo: Match Resumption Scheduled After Medical Emergency

The match between Seattle Reign and Racing Louisville will recommence Tuesday after midfielder Savannah DeMelo experienced a medical incident.

Racing Louisville’s match against the Seattle Reign will continue this Tuesday behind closed doors following a medical incident involving midfielder Savannah DeMelo, who collapsed at halftime during Sunday’s game. DeMelo is currently stable and alert after receiving treatment on site before being transported to a local hospital.

The match was halted and is set to resume at 8 p.m. ET at Lumen Field, with no fans in attendance. The game can be viewed on Paramount+ and NWSL+.

DeMelo expressed her gratitude for the immediate actions of the medical team, stating, “I’m lucky to have my family with me while I’m waiting for test results to come back. I’m extremely thankful to our whole medical staff for the quick response. They’ve been with me every step of the way. The support from everyone has truly meant the world to me, and I’m excited to cheer on the girls this week.”

In a related statement, General Manager Caitlyn Flores Milby emphasized the priority of Savannah’s health and appreciated the swift action of both their medical personnel and the Seattle Reign’s staff. DeMelo’s medical history includes a previous event earlier in the season when she displayed symptoms of dizziness and was diagnosed with Graves’ disease and hyperthyroidism.

Further updates will be provided as more information becomes available.
